Thermal Regulation of the Brain—An Anatomical and Physiological Review for Clinical Neuroscientists
Humans, like all mammals and birds, maintain a near constant core body temperature of 36–37.5°C over a broad range of environmental conditions and are thus referred to as endotherms.
